Living in the internet era, The significance of data protection is crucial, especially for the legal sector. Privacy and trustworthiness are essential elements of practicing law, and any compromise of these principles can result in serious consequences.

Consequently, law entities should invest in robust data protection measures to safeguard their clients' information, including but not limited to sensitive case details and personal data. Setting up rigorous data protection policies helps to prevent data leakages, copyright the company's integrity, and maintain confidence with clients, which is vital in the legal sector.

With the exponential growth in cybersecurity threats, it's imperative to reinforce strategies that ensure the safety of client data. It involves performing regular security audits, implementing secure data transmission techniques, and employing secure cloud storage solutions. Moreover, regular training for staff on data protection measures is equally crucial, as human error can sometimes lead to data breaches.

Apart from securing information from outside threats, law firms should also be aware of the danger from internal breaches. Therefore, establishing procedures that monitor and control who within the firm can access certain information is essential.

Information Security laws, such as the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R), mandate that law firms must take certain measures to secure client data. Non-adherence with these laws can lead to read more substantial penalties or other legal actions.

In conclusion, client trust is necessary to the success of any law firm. Law practices must go out of their way in protecting their clients’ data. This not only protects the firm from possible legal action, but also helps build long-term relationships with clients.

The environment of data protection is continually changing, thus law firms must keep on top of the latest developments to guarantee the best possible security for their clients.
